Whether working in ethanol, chemical or food production plants, managing Proportional Integral Derivative (PID) controllers is imperative for optimizing performance.  Our Process Control Essentials Short Course is a practical, hands-on course in the UNL Chemical Engineering unit operations lab, August 13-14. Plant operators, maintenance personnel, and engineers of any experience level who use or maintain control equipment and/or DCS systems will benefit. Participants will receive a certificate of completion which may be used to document professional development hours.
